What does Siddhartha mean and where does it come from?
Siddhartha (सिद्धार्थ) is a traditional name of Sanskrit origin, meaning 'he who achieves his goals' or 'one who has attained his objectives'. The story of Siddhartha
Siddhartha is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 1970. With 490 total births recorded, Siddhartha remains relatively uncommon. Once ranked #5408 in 1970, the name has become less common in recent years, sitting at #8169 in 2023.
